Java入门秘诀:揭开程序员入行大门的密码
小编:各位小鲜肉,看看这世界每天都有新鲜血液涌入,作为一款经久不衰的编程语言,Java自然也成为众多入行者争先抢占的香饽饽。那么,Java编程怎么入门?有哪些秘诀?今天小编就来为你揭秘!
起步指南:
Java是一门面向对象的编程语言,想要学习Java,第一步自然是搞清楚什么是面向对象。形象点来说,面向对象就是把事物"物化",用一个个类包裹起来,每个类都有自己的属性和行为,就像一个个小型"房子",能存储数据,又能处理事情。
稍加解释:
于是,学习Java的首要任务就是搞明白类、对象、继承、多态这些概念。理解了这些,才能开启后续的征程。
实用Tips:
推荐书籍:《HeadFirstJava》风趣幽默,适合初学者。
视频教程:B站搜索"尚硅谷Java教程",入门基础全覆盖。
安装攻略:
安装Java环境的步骤分三步:
1.下载JDK
JDK是Java开发工具包,是编程的基础必备。打开Oracle官网,选择适合自己操作系统版本的JDK下载安装。
2.配置环境变量
找到电脑里的"控制面板",搜"系统高级设置",在"环境变量"里添加三个变量:
JAVA_HOME:指向JDK安装目录。
PATH:添加%JAVA_HOME%\bin;。
CLASSPATH:添加%JAVA_HOME%\lib\dt.jar;。
3.测试安装
打开命令行(Windows:CMD,Mac:Terminal),输入java-version,如果显示版本信息,则说明安装成功。
温馨提示:
最新JDK版本见Oracle官网。
环境变量配置错误会导致程序运行出错。
Eclipse/IntelliJIDEA等集成开发环境提供一体化解决方案,更容易搭建编程环境。
编程入门:
初学Java,最重要的就是动手敲代码。从最简单的"HelloWorld"程序开始,逐渐尝试输出各种类型的数据。掌握了基础语法,就可以编写简单的运算、条件判断、循环语句程序了。
稍加扩展:
Java提供了丰富的类库和API,如集合、数组、字符串处理等,灵活运用这些类库,可以简化编程,让代码更简洁高效。
记好笔记:
数据类型及转换:int、double、boolean等。
运算符:+、-、、/、%等。
条件判断:if/else、switch/case。
循环语句:for、while、do/while。
进阶指南:
仅仅掌握基础是不够的,想要在Java程序员的道路上走得更远,你需要深入学习进阶技术。例如:
1.JavaWeb开发
使用Servlet、JSP等技术,可以构建Web应用程序,满足用户在浏览器中的操作需求。
2.数据库交互
利用JDBC、Hibernate等框架,可以与数据库进行交互,存储和管理数据。
3.多线程编程
通过多线程,可以同时处理多个任务,提高程序效率。
实战经验:
个人项目:独立完成一个小项目,例如小游戏、数据管理系统。
实习/外包:积累实战经验,接触实际项目。
技能认证:获得OCP/OCA等Java认证,证明你的能力。
技术前沿:
Java也在不断更新进化,衍生出众多新的方向:
1.云计算
Java虚拟机支持云端运行,可在云服务器上部署Java应用程序。
2.大数据
Hadoop、Spark等大数据框架以Java编写,为大数据处理提供了强大的工具。
3.微服务
微服务架构流行,Java在其中扮演着重要角色,实现分布式系统的高并发、高可用。
留意趋势:
关注Java官方网站,及时了解最新技术动态。
阅读技术博客/论坛,获取行业资讯。
参加技术会议/培训,拓宽视野。
各位小盆友,看到这里,是不是对Java入门有了更深入的了解?如果你还有什么疑问或学习心得,欢迎在下方留言哦!让我们一起在Java的道路上疾驰,成为优秀的程序员吧!